Don Quixote is a 1955 drawing by Pablo Picasso. It was based on the novel Don Quixote by Miguel de Cervantes. It depicts the main character (Don Quixote) and his squire (Sancho Panza) standing among a field of windmills. The drawing was made to celebrate the 350th anniversary of the publication of Don Quixote, Part 1, and it originally appeared in the August 18-24 issue of Les lettres françaises, a weekly French journal.
